Booster Packs Each Disney Lorcana booster pack contains 12 cards: 6 Common cards, 3 Uncommon cards, 2 Rare or higher rarity cards, and 1 foil card of any rarity
Cards will feature characters from Disney shows, movies, and lore depicted in classic images and all new artistic interpretations
